What Are The Ingredients For Grilled Vegetables with Polenta Recipe?

The ingredients for Grilled Vegetables with Polenta are:

2 medium zicchini, sliced into 1/4" thick rounds
1 large red bell pepper, cut into 2" pieces
1 large green bell pepper, cut into 2" pieces
4 medium tomatoes, cut into 1" wedges (OR use equivalent plum or grape tomatoes, uncut)
1/2 cup corn kernels
2 cloves fresh garlic
4 tbsp Pesto (tomato basil works really well)

3 cups water
1 1/2 tsp salt
1 cup yellow corn meal
1 tsp black pepper
1/2 cup light cheese, grated
1/4 cup fresh parmesean cheese, grated







How Do I Make Grilled Vegetables with Polenta?

Here is how you make Grilled Vegetables with Polenta:

1) If you're using a grill, prepare the grill for direct cooking. If you're using the cookie sheet method, preheat your oven to 375*F, lightly grease 2 sheets and set aside.2) *If using cookie sheets, skip this step*. Grill tomatoes and bell peppers, skin side down, over high heat until blackened. Place bell peppers in a large bowl, cover and let stand 5 min. During this time, lightly spray the zucchini with cooking spray and grill covered over medium heat 4-6 min until tender, turning once. Remove the skin from the tomatoes and bell peppers and place back in the bowl. Toss the zucchini in the bowl as well.2) *If using a grill, skip this step*. Place the tomatoes, zucchini and bell peppers in a single layer on your cookie sheets. Lightly spritze them with oil and put them in the oven for about 20 min, then turn and bake for another 20 min. By this time the zucchini should be browned and the other veggies should start to look like they're drying up. Remove from oven and place them in a large bowl.3) Microwave or steam the corn niblets until heated through and add to bowl.4) Crush 2 cloves of fresh garlic into the bowl with the veggies. Add the pesto & mix well to coat. Set aside.5) To make polenta: In a medium sauce pan bring water, salt and pepper to a boil over high heat. Turn your heat down to medium and slowly stir in the cornmeal. Continue to cook, stiring constantly, for about 5 min until mixture thickens. Remove from heat and stir in the cheese until melted.To serve, put the polenta on the plate first and top with the veggie mixture.Serving Size: Makes 6 servingsNumber of Servings: 6Recipe submitted by SparkPeople user 13KAY13.


What's The Nutritional Info For Grilled Vegetables with Polenta?

The nutritional information for Grilled Vegetables with Polenta is:

  • Servings Per Recipe: 6
  • Amount Per Serving
  • Calories: 208.7
  • Total Fat: 7.2 g
  • Cholesterol: 5.0 mg
  • Sodium: 764.6 mg
  • Total Carbs: 30.6 g
  • Dietary Fiber: 5.4 g
  • Protein: 8.2 g
